About Ahsan Qamar
Ahsan Qamar is a scholar working on Software, Industrial and Manufacturing Engineering and Management of Technology and Innovation, having authored 34 papers that have together received 446 indexed citations. Recurring topics across this work include Manufacturing Process and Optimization (16 papers), Design Education and Practice (12 papers) and Model-Driven Software Engineering Techniques (9 papers). The work is most often cited by research in Software (132 citations), Industrial and Manufacturing Engineering (195 citations) and Management of Technology and Innovation (111 citations). Ahsan Qamar has collaborated with scholars based in United States, Sweden and Canada. Frequent co-authors include Christiaan J. J. Paredis, Jan Wikander, C. During, Martin Törngren, Matthias Biehl, Sofiane Achiche, Niels Henrik Mortensen, Jad El‐khoury, Stefan Feldmann and Birgit Vogel‐Heuser. Their work appears in journals such as SAE technical papers on CD-ROM/SAE technical paper series, IEEE Transactions on Visualization and Computer Graphics and Journal of Mechanical Design.
